Cobalt & Sustainability
The transition to electrified mobility relies heavily on cobalt, a key material in EV batteries that enhances performance, efficiency, and safety.
Energy Storage Icon

EV Battery Production

Cobalt provides stability, thermal resistance, and extended lifespan in lithium-ion batteries.

Strength & Durability Icon

Charging Infrastructure

Found in power storage systems that support EV charging networks.

Sustainable & Recyclable Icon

Electric Aviation & Future Mobility

Emerging use in electric aircraft batteries and smart transportation networks.

Why is cobalt considered a critical mineral for investment?

Cobalt is a key component in lithium-ion batteries, which power electric vehicles (EVs), renewable energy storage, and consumer electronics. With the global transition to clean energy and electrification, cobalt demand is expected to increase significantly, making it a strategic investment opportunity.
